Output 35f4bba18dc11a0e2aa7c0be0d31d23ac7cd7998ceaa332aeedb47ca096f06f5:1

value
135778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b6020e745fdc9a408e289f8817996611e135c8 OP_EQUAL
address
3QdwZqGZPGh65PHn2okcJ678swabTtuv5V
transaction
35f4bba18dc11a0e2aa7c0be0d31d23ac7cd7998ceaa332aeedb47ca096f06f5